On purchases, they've gotten the items to me 3 days or less. They have very competitive prices compared to other online retailers. Though I've ordered stuff online only to find out the next day they are out of stock.

I'm being picky here, but their website search features could be better. It's decent enough, but I really like Newegg's search features.

On returns, I find it a little slow. I mailed them a return on the Saturday, 19th via USPS Priority. The USPS website shows they received it on Tuesday, 22nd. They did not indicate receiving anything from me until Friday, 25th. I did email them after I received the confirmation from USPS, and they told me it takes 1-2 days for the item to move from their Receiving department to the RMA department. After that, it would take 2 weeks to process the return. And then after processing, it would take 2-3 days for the credit to show. So I'm probably looking at 20-25 days at most before the money is refunded to me. So far, it has been a week since they received my package and my RMA status still shows "Processing Return".

Overall, I gave them a Fair vote.
